EP18: “Swimming In A Bathtub” How to Make Training Representative of the Game with Alan Dunton
Nov 24, 2023
Guest Alan Dunton, expert in skill acquisition, discusses the importance of variability in basketball training and functional movements in warm-ups. He explains meta-stability in skill development and suggests ways to bridge the gap between research and coaching practice.

Introduction to Contemporary Skill Acquisition in Basketball
The podcast delves into transforming basketball coaching by introducing contemporary skill acquisition concepts. It emphasizes creating a comprehensive resource to apply modern skill acquisition in basketball, particularly focusing on ecological dynamics. The discussion with Alan Duntin showcases how practical approaches like introducing variability in tasks can enhance skill acquisition understanding for coaches and practitioners.
